WebOct 23, 2024 · Automatic merge failed; fix conflicts and then commit the result. At least one source branch change conflicts with a target branch change. Git halts the merge and waits for you to resolve the merge conflicts. Cancel the merge by running git merge --abort, or resolve all merge conflicts then run git merge --continue. WebNov 9, 2016 · A merge conflict can occur within some file 1 when the base version differs from both the current (also called local, HEAD, or --ours) version and the other (also …
About protected branches - GitHub Docs
WebOct 23, 2024 · Git merge and rebase only modify the target branch—the source branch remains unchanged. When you encounter one or more merge conflicts, you must … WebAbout branch protection rules. You can enforce certain workflows or requirements before a collaborator can push changes to a branch in your repository, including merging a pull request into the branch, by creating a branch protection rule. By default, each branch protection rule disables force pushes to the matching branches and prevents the ... genialskills.com
git push --force 后如何恢复上次提交_你的牧游哥的博客-CSDN博客
WebProblem. Squashing commits makes it "impossible" to re-base from main. Git tries to "re-apply" all commits that have been squashed on rebasing = merge conflict on every rebase (I lost multiple hours of work due to these rebase merge conflicts already). Git commit history becomes substantially less valuable when looking at code. WebAug 30, 2024 · In practice, no one could approve pull requests without code owners approval. This will protect developers from trying to merge pull requests that no one approved. Example CODEOWNERS file: * @marioloncarek. 2. Manage user roles. On the GitHub repository go to the Settings tab and then choose Manage access from the left … WebJun 13, 2024 · Always confirm the privileges as same as above but add --force flag to gh pr merge to avoid the question (My preference) . Bonus: gh forceMerge 123 provided by gh alias set forceMerge pr merge --force can change the default behaviour if a user wants Confirm administrator privileges to merge a pull request when a repository requires it … genial rusty city